One of the world’s busiest and most populated cities, Hong Kong is best-known for its stunning skyline with over 1200 skyscrapers and its “East meets West” cultural mix. With architecture and interior design influenced by feng shui and modern technology, this city is truly unique.
Hong Kong offers plenty of interesting city and thematic tours, ranging from cuisine-oriented, to architecture, to nature. The latter is particularly fascinating as Hong Kong has many amazing mountain landscapes, marine parks and the Tian Tan Buddha on Lantau Island is only a ferry ride away.
Kowloon is a busy urban center near Victoria Harbour, where ferries are an excellent choice to see just how tall Hong Kong's buildings actually are. Excellent tax-free shopping can be found in high-class malls, boutiques and street markets.
Hong Kongs’ unique cultural fusion is clearly seen, tasted and heard in the local food, like dim sum from Maxim's Palace or hot pot from street vendors complimented local Cantopop music in the backgound.

Great city, I like the vibes but they are fast disappearing, together with the real Hongkongers and authentic Hong Kong food.
Tips: Go to the porridge shops and dim sum before 8am.
Find wanton noodles shop with free pickled raddish and red vinegar to erase the alkaline taste of noodles.
